Output e34ac76bfd6f8abac11890f33cfa107f6e9f8bc4d018f48e07de332aba526080:0
- value
- 6324169
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d50a0f669ebf7d2ea67de91222a482227db3f421 OP_EQUAL
- address
- 3M7TuPueVQ6CGzU38myXkBFVgjvfTPVcJ2
- transaction
- e34ac76bfd6f8abac11890f33cfa107f6e9f8bc4d018f48e07de332aba526080
- confirmations
- 280500
- spent
- true